Abstract
A methodology for designing data center infrastructure for Information Technology (IT) services is developed. The main departure from existing methodologies is that it evaluates and compares alternative designs using business metrics rather than purely technical metrics. Specifically, the methodology evaluates the business impact (financial loss) imposed by imperfect infrastructure. The methodology provides the optimal infrastructure that minimizes the sum of provisioning costs and business losses incurred during failures and performance degradations. Several full numerical example scenarios are provided and results are analyzed. The use of the method for dynamically provisioning an adaptive infrastructure is briefly discussed.
